A kids' nail polish set comprised of a glitter blue, a glitter mauve and a glitter purple. Petite Manucurist polishes have such a pure formula that kids can use them safely and remove them with soapy water. No risk of staining. If the varnish spills on clothing or fabric, wash immediately with water.
